Statute of limitations

The statute of limitation is the time frame within which a victim must file a mesothelioma lawsuit. This deadline is determined by state laws and may differ based on the type of asbestos case. A mesothelioma lawyer can assist victims to understand these laws and ensure that their claims are filed in time.

There are many states that have their own statutes of limitations for personal injury and wrongful death asbestos claims. Statutes of limitations may also differ based on the type of asbestos-related cancer or how long symptoms took to appear.

In most personal injury lawsuits the statute of limitations starts to begin to run when the victim becomes aware of an illness that was caused by exposure to asbestos. Mesothelioma can take as long as 50 years to manifest and many victims won't even know about their diagnosis until the statute of limitations has expired.

To take care of this delay, certain states allow the statute to begin at the date a mesothelioma diagnosis is confirmed, and not the date on which a victim was first exposed to asbestos. The rule of discovery is designed to ensure that victims are not left with no time to make a claim before they realize that their asbestos exposure has caused their cancer.

Not all states adhere to this rule. The statutes of limitation for mesothelioma-related claims may be shorter than for other personal injury claims. It is therefore essential that victims contact a mesothelioma lawyer as early as they can, even before the statutes of limitation expire.

A lawyer may be able, in certain mesothelioma-related cases, to convince a judge to extend a statute of limitations. This is usually determined by the severity of the mesothelioma patients' illness and the extent of the disease. If a statute of limitations has passed an attorney for mesothelioma may assist victims in exploring other possibilities for compensation, including trust fund claims and other sources of financial assistance. They can also suggest alternative locations where patients can file their claim to improve the likelihood of success.

Gathering Evidence

Based on the type of mesothelioma cases, evidence could include medical records, witness statements asbestos documents, and other types. The strength and the quantity of evidence may affect the speed at which a mesothelioma lawsuit is heard in court.

Mesothelioma lawyers can help gather and arrange this evidence to ensure that it is properly presented in court. A mesothelioma lawyer will also have access a large database of asbestos workers and their work histories, which is a valuable asset when determining where and how exposure took place.

The ability of the mesothelioma lawyer in determining how and when a victim was first exposed to asbestos may affect the amount of time needed for the case to be heard in court. Certain courts have departments that are specifically dedicated to asbestos cases. This can speed up the process. However, other courts might have a greater number of asbestos cases, which could delay the process.

A mesothelioma lawyer who is knowledgeable can also assist victims seek compensation from asbestos trust fund. These trusts were set up by companies who were forced to bankruptcy because of their negligence in exposing asbestos workers. They hold more than $30 billion in mesothelioma funds for patients. Lawyers can help clients complete the necessary paperwork and apply for compensation.

Going to Trial

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its do not go to trial. The majority of victims receive a settlement rather than a trial from their asbestos defendants. The process may take an average of 18 months to be completed.

A financial award in a mesothelioma case can aid victims and their families get medical treatment, pay expenses for living, and pay for any income loss. A lawsuit could also be used to hold asbestos companies accountable for their blunders and wrongful conduct.

If a victim is unable to accept the settlement offer, their case will go to trial before a jury and judge. This process can take longer than reaching a settlement and the defendants may appeal any jury verdict in favor of the plaintiff.

While mesothelioma is a serious disease, a skilled mesothelioma attorney will strive to speed up the process so that their clients can begin receiving compensation sooner rather than later. This lets the victim focus more on their treatment and eases the financial strain.

The average mesothelioma settlement is about $200,000 but it can differ based on the particular circumstances of each case. If a veteran or their family member is diagnosed with mesothelioma because of their service in the military, they could qualify for additional benefits for veterans' disability.

Loss of income can increase the value of a mesothelioma case when the patient, or their loved ones, are unable to go to work due their illness. Additionally, if a beloved one has passed away due to mesothelioma this can boost the value of the claim by including funeral expenses and non-economic damages for the loss of companionship and support. These damages are referred to as wrongful death awards.
